About S. Messina
S. Messina is a scholar working on Astronomy and Astrophysics, Instrumentation, Computational Mechanics, Atomic and Molecular Physics, and Optics and Accounting, having authored 94 papers that have together received 1.6k indexed citations. Recurring topics across this work include Stellar, planetary, and galactic studies (83 papers), Astrophysics and Star Formation Studies (60 papers), Astro and Planetary Science (45 papers), Astronomy and Astrophysical Research (22 papers), Astronomical Observations and Instrumentation (15 papers), Solar and Space Plasma Dynamics (14 papers), Adaptive optics and wavefront sensing (7 papers) and Taxation and Legal Issues (4 papers). The work is most often cited by research in Instrumentation (437 citations), Astronomy and Astrophysics (1.6k citations), Computational Mechanics (97 citations), Atomic and Molecular Physics, and Optics (55 citations) and Spectroscopy (28 citations). S. Messina has collaborated with scholars based in Italy, United States and Germany. Frequent co-authors include E. F. Guinan, A. F. Lanza, G. Cutispoto, A. C. Lanzafame, M. Rodonò, S. Desidera, M. Rodonò, M. Turatto, E. Distefano and I. Pagano. Their work appears in journals such as Astronomy and Astrophysics, Monthly Notices of the Royal Astronomical Society, New Astronomy, Publications of the Astronomical Society of the Pacific and Applied Surface Science.
